About The Position

Aviagen Turkeys Inc. is seeking an experienced, people focused Accounting Manager to lead our Accounts Payable and Accounts Receivable functions in Lewisburg, West Virginia. Reporting to the Controller, this position will also assume responsibility for the accounting function of one of our affiliated companies. This provides an opportunity to lead essential accounting operations while taking direct ownership of the financial activities and needs of a distinct business. The successful candidate will balance detailed financial oversight with strong people leadership. You will ensure critical financial processes run smoothly, develop a capable team, strengthen internal controls, and work with the Controller to provide accurate and reliable financial information across the organization.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and coordinate a structured transition plan with the Controller and the current accounting vendor.
  • Facilitate the transfer of accounting records, process knowledge, recurring responsibilities, documentation, and business contacts.
  • Review transitioned records and information for completeness and accuracy.
  • Identify transition risks, unresolved items, and process gaps, and work with the appropriate partners to address them.
  • Document accounting procedures, responsibilities, controls, and approval workflows.
  • Establish clear roles, priorities, and expectations for the new accounting team.
  • Provide regular updates to the Controller regarding transition progress, concerns, and upcoming milestones.
  • Help ensure continuity throughout the transition so that vendors, customers, and internal departments continue receiving timely and accurate support.
  • Lead, mentor, and develop a team of approximately five accounting professionals.
  • Assign and review work to ensure accuracy, efficiency, and timely completion.
  • Establish clear performance expectations and provide ongoing guidance and feedback.
  • Foster a collaborative environment grounded in accountability, continuous improvement, and mutual respect.
  • Oversee the full accounts payable cycle, including invoice processing, approvals, and disbursements.
  • Ensure vendors are paid accurately and on time.
  • Maintain productive vendor relationships and resolve payment discrepancies.
  • Evaluate accounts payable processes and identify opportunities to improve accuracy and efficiency.
  • Oversee billing, collections, and cash application processes.
  • Monitor customer accounts and support the timely collection of outstanding balances.
  • Partner with internal teams to investigate and resolve billing concerns.
  • Maintain accurate, responsive, and customer focused accounts receivable processes.
  • Maintain and strengthen internal controls over accounting activities.
  • Coordinate month end and year end activities for the accounting unit and support the broader company closing process.
  • Provide accurate financial information and documentation to the Controller.
  • Support internal and external audits and provide requested records and explanations.
  • Promote consistent accounting practices and reliable financial information.
  • Work closely with the Controller and other departments to support organizational goals.
  • Serve as the primary accounting resource for the affiliated company.
  • Build productive relationships with operational leaders and internal partners.
  • Support the implementation of new systems, workflows, and process improvements.
  • Identify opportunities to improve efficiency, accuracy, and service.
